Automatic Transmission Unit: Reassembly

  1. BEARING POSITION 
    Fig 1: Reassembling Bearing Position

    BEARING DIAMETER SPECIFICATION

    Mark Front Race Diameter Inside/Outside Thrust Bearing Diameter Inside/Outside Rear Race Diameter Inside/Outside
    A 74.2 mm (2.921 in.)/87.7 mm (3.453 in.) 71.9 mm (2.831 in.)/85.6 mm (3.370 in.) -
    B 34.9 mm (1.374 in.)/50.8 mm (2.0 in.) 38.6 mm (1.520 in.) /53.1 mm (2.091 in.) -
    C - 58.5 mm (2.303 in.) /73.5 mm (2.894 in.) -
    D - - 55.2 mm (2.173 in.)/71.2 mm (2.803 in.)
    E 29.6 mm (1.165 in.) /44.9 mm (1.768 in.) 27.8 mm (1.095 in.) /43.85 mm (1.726 in.) 27.8 mm (1.095 in.)/43.7 mm (1.721 in.)
    F 19.0 mm (0.748 in.) /35.0 mm (1.378 in.) 20.8 mm (0.819 in.) Z38.5 mm (1.516 in.) -
    G 43.3 mm (1.705 in.) /56.7 mm (2.232 in.) 40.6 mm (1.598 in.)/58.0 mm (2.284 in.) -
    H 37.0 mm (1.457 in.) /51.2 mm (2.016 in.) 33.5 mm (1.319 in.) /48.0 mm (1.890 in.) -
    I 37.0 mm (1.457 in.) /51.2 mm (2.016 in.) 36.1 mm (1.421 in.) /52.5 mm (2.067 in.) 36.1 mm (1.421 in.)/51.0 mm (2.007 in.)
  2. INSTALL NO. 4 BRAKE PISTON 
    1. Coat 2 new O-rings with ATF, and install them to the brake reaction sleeve.
    2. Coat 2 new O-rings with ATF, and install them to the No. 4 brake piston.
    3. Install the No. 4 brake piston to the reaction sleeve.
      NOTE: Be careful not to damage the 4 O-rings.

  3. INSTALL BRAKE REACTION SLEEVE 
    1. With the No. 4 brake piston underneath (the rear side), install the brake reaction sleeve and the No. 4 brake piston to the transmission case.
      NOTE: Be careful not to damage the O-rings.

  4. INSTALL 1ST AND REVERSE BRAKE PISTON 
    1. Coat a new O-ring with ATF.
    2. Install the O-ring on the 1st and reverse brake piston.
    3. With the spring seat of the piston facing upwards (the front side), place the piston in the transmission case.
      NOTE: Be careful not to damage the O-ring.

  5. INSTALL 1ST AND REVERSE BRAKE RETURN SPRING SUB-ASSEMBLY 
    1. Place the brake return spring onto the brake piston.
    2. Place SST on the brake return spring, and compress the return spring.

      SST 09350-30020 (09350-07050) 

    3. Using the SST, install the snap ring.

      SST 09350-30020 (09350-07070)

  34. INSTALL OIL PUMP ASSEMBLY 
    1. Install the No. 1 thrust bearing race to the front oil pump.
      DIAMETER SPECIFICATION

        Inside Outside
      Race 74.2 mm (2.921 in.) 87.7 mm (3.453 in.)
    2. Coat a new O-ring with ATF, and install it around the oil pump assembly.
    3. Place the oil pump through the input shaft, and align the bolt holes of the oil pump assembly with the transmission case.
    4. Hold the input shaft, and lightly press the oil pump body to slide the oil seal rings into the overdrive direct clutch drum.
      Fig 40: Identifying O-Ring And Oil Pump
      G05318354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    5. Install the 9 bolts.

      Torque: 21 N*m (214 kgf*cm, 15 ft.*lbf)

  55. INSTALL EXTENSION (ATM) HOUSING SUB-ASSEMBLY 
    1. Install the transmission case adapter radial ball bearing to the extension housing.
    2. Using a snap ring plier, install the snap ring.
      Fig 71: Removing Snap Ring From Extension Housing Sub-Assembly
      G05318325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    3. Install the thrust needle roller bearing and the 2 bearing races.
    4. Using a snap ring expander, install the snap ring.
      Fig 72: Installing Snap Ring
      G05318326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    5. Using a feeler gauge, measure the clearance between the snap ring and the race.

      Clearance: 0.02 to 0.12 mm (0.0008 to 0.0047 in.) 

      If the clearance is outside the specified range, select another race that brings the clearance within the specified range.

      HINT:

      There are 12 different thicknesses for the race.

      Fig 73: Measuring Clearance Between Snap Ring And Race
      G05318487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002

      Flange thickness 

      FLANGE THICKNESS SPECIFICATION

      NO. Thickness NO. Thickness
      1 3.80 mm (0.1496 in.) 7 4.10 mm (0.1614 in.)
      2 3.85 mm (0.1516 in.) 8 4.15 mm (0.1634 in.)
      3 3.90 mm (0.1535 in.) 9 4.20 mm (0.1653 in.)
      4 3.95 mm (0.1555 in.) 10 4.25 mm (0.1673 in.)
      5 4.00 mm (0.1575 in.) 11 4.30 mm (0.1693 in.)
      6 4.05 mm (0.1594 in.) 12 4.35 mm (0.1713 in.)
    6. Clean the threads of the bolts and the case with white gasoline.
    7. Apply FIPG to the extension housing as shown in the illustration.

      FIPG: Seal Packing 1281, THREE BOND 1281 or equivalent 

      Fig 74: Applying FIPG To Extension Housing
      G05318488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    8. Install the extension housing with 6 new bolts.

      Torque: 34 N*m (345 kgf*cm, 25 ft.*lbf) 

      HINT:

      Each bolt length is indicated below.

      Bolt length: 

      Bolt A: 45 mm (1.772 in.) 

      Bolt B: 35 mm (1.378 in.)

  60. INSTALL PARK/NEUTRAL POSITION SWITCH ASSEMBLY 
    1. Install the park/neutral position switch onto the manual valve lever shaft, and temporarily install the adjusting bolt.
    2. Install a new lock washer. Install and tighten the nut.

      Torque: 6.9 N*m (70 kgf*cm, 61 in.*lbf) 

      Fig 81: Identifying Bolt And Park/Neutral Position Switch
      G05288356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    3. Using the control shaft lever, turn the manual lever shaft back all the way and then forward 2 notches. It is now in neutral.
      Fig 82: Positioning Manual Lever Shaft In Neutral Position
      G05318496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    4. Align the neutral basic line with the switch groove as shown in the illustration, and tighten the adjusting bolt.

      Torque: 13 N*m (130 kgf*cm, 9 ft.*lbf) 

      Fig 83: Aligning Neutral Basic Line With Switch Groove
      G05295043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    5. Using a screwdriver, bend the tabs of the lock washer.

      HINT:

      Bend at least 2 of the lock washer tabs.
